Bobbins
Description
Bobbins are an economical and well-proven core design for many applications where relatively low but stable inductance
values are required.
• For higher frequency designs, use small bobbins in 43 material.
• For power applications, bobbins in 77 material are specified for AL and dc bias limits.
• Bobbins in Figures 2-5 can be supplied with a uniform thermo-set plastic coating which can withstand a minimum breakdown of
500Vrms. This coating will change the dimensions a maximum of 0.5 mm (0.020"). The last digit of the thermo-set plastic coated
part is an "8".
• The listed dimensions are for assembled bobbins without thermo-set plastic.
• Bobbins are tested for AL value at 1kHz < 10 gauss.

• Explanation of Part Numbers: Digits 1&2 = product class, 3&4 = material grade, last digit 8 = coated bobbin.
